    The “shoe” type of knitting cannot be called easy, which is why, in order to make shoes like slippers or boots at home, it is important to follow the instructions step by step.

    1. First you need to prepare materials for work. We recommend using semi-woolen yarn. The product from it will not wear off for a long time and will be quite warm. You should also choose a hook and insole. Any insole will do.
    2. The technique of work in this case is knitting with motives. It is necessary to knit hexagonal motifs, 5 for each boot. In total, we knit 10 motives.
    3. The chain is made of 5 air loops, which then need to be closed in a row.
    4. Further, to lift the work in each subsequent row, 4 air loops should be added.
    5. To make the shoes look openwork, the loops need to be knitted with crochets. But there should not be too many of them, otherwise the product will not be warm.
    6. When 5 rows have been knitted, you can continue knitting with a different yarn color. This will make the work look more attractive. But this is optional.
    7. To knit a regular hexagon, you should pay attention to the working diagram (below).
    8. Next, all 5 motives need to be connected. Stitching occurs on the wrong side to mask the seam. The posts are tied without a crochet.
    9. On the sole, make circular movements with an awl. A total of approximately 50-55 holes should be made.
    10. Then the insole is knitted with yarn in two rows.
    11. The slippers are tied to the insole.

    Crochet slippers for beginners

    Such a product is very practical, especially in winter. If you wear such slippers at home, your feet will hardly freeze. The same children's slippers can be knitted in the summer.

    Master Class:

    1. First you need to prepare insoles, which will become the basis of future slippers. They are pierced with an awl. This is done in order to be able to thread a thread through the holes and sew the insole to the product. About 50 holes are made.
    2. Then yarn is threaded through each hole. In each hole, 2 posts are made. It is important to knit the second slippers with a thread symmetrically.
    3. A thread is threaded into the back wall of the loop and tying begins along a row of ordinary posts. Nakida is not done.
    4. So you need to knit 3 circular rows. Loops in a row are not added. The thread then breaks off.
    5. Then a different color of yarn should be used in the work. This will decorate the product. With such a yarn, the previous two steps are repeated.
    6. Next, straight rotary rows are knitted. The product should lift up. Knitting takes place on 8 front loops, which are in front.
    7. Next, the yarn is connected to the edge of the slipper. All stitches are knitted without crochet. It is recommended to try on slippers at this stage.

    Optionally, you can decorate the product, for example, with embroidery.

    DIY shoes with soles: we knit cute boots

    Knitted shoes with soles are considered the most durable. It is durable, as the outsole hardly wipes.

    Work on such a thing should consist of the following sequential stages:

    1. At the first stage, the necessary materials and tools should be prepared. It is not recommended for beginners to knit boots with soles made of yarn of different colors, as it will be much more difficult. In addition to the yarn, a hook, a large needle, an awl and, in fact, a sole are prepared. It is better to use a rubber sole as a basis. Why rubber? Firstly, it is durable, and secondly, it is quite easy to pierce it with an awl.
    2. In order for the product to be warm and dense, it is recommended to knit it in a thread folded in half. Alternatively, you can use 2 skeins of yarn at once.
    3. A chain of air loops is knitted. The chain should be equal to the distance from the toe of the slipper to the tongue. Beginners are advised to tie a chain 2 cm more than this distance.
    4. The row is knitted with ordinary posts. Nakida should not be done.
    5. Further, the number of loops is increased by adding 2 additional loops in a row. In the place where the sock decreases, the loops should no longer be added.
    6. Places on the product, in which the loops need to be reduced, are pierced with pins. At this stage, it is recommended to immediately make the same part for another boot. They should look the same.
    7. The back of the product is knitted. Work begins with a set of chain stitches. Then the 2 parts are connected together.
    8. With the help of a large needle, the sole is stitched, in which holes were previously made with an awl. Then the stitches are crocheted.

    Knitted shoes with soles are considered the most durable.

    In the last step, the knit should attach to the base sole.

    What materials should be prepared?

    • Yarn. A semi-woolen yarn is considered universal for knitting boots. But if desired, the master can use another, for example, a double or acrylic thread.
    • Awl. A rubber sole or insole is pierced with it.
    • Big needle. Thread stitches are made with a needle on the sole.
    • Hook. Crochet knitting of pillars and motifs.

    Basic rules for knitting shoes

    • You should not use substandard materials in your work. A beautiful and practical product can be obtained only if the master has given preference to good material. If he has a desire to carry boots, boots or slippers for a long time, then he should not save on yarn.
    • It is recommended to use a small crochet hook for knitting openwork areas and motifs. Openwork knitting will allow the product to blow well. But if the master has a desire to knit winter slippers that he needs to warm his feet, then you should not knit in an openwork way.

    You should not use substandard materials in your work.

    In order to knit shoes that would fit well in size, it is important to first take measurements from the foot. Knitting "by eye" will not work here. It is especially important to observe this rule when knitting products that fit tightly to the leg, for example, ballet flats.

    • As a sole-base, you can use not only the cut-out bottom of the shoe, but also the insoles. On sale you can find sheepskin insoles that are perfect for winter products.
    • It is recommended to use glue for the knitted shoes to adhere better to the base sole. You need to wear shoes only after it is completely dry.
    • Do not use ordinary threads to sew your shoes to the sole. They are not strong enough. Better to use twine.
    • The awl should always be used in such work. This tool is very convenient for making holes in the sole through which the yarn is pulled.

    Knitted boots: master class

    For boots of size thirty-eight, you will need: one hundred grams of thick cotton yarn, a crochet hook and a sole from an unnecessary pair of shoes.

    The knitting density of one sprocket is seven and a half by seven and a half centimeters.
    The side of the boots is knitted in the following way: the first row is knitted with single crochets; in the second row above the column of the first row a single crochet is knitted, above the second column of the first row - an air loop, above the third column of the first row - a single crochet. In this way, you need to knit to the end of the row.

    To knit a sprocket, you first need to make a ring consisting of eight air loops. In the first row, eleven single crochets are knitted into a ring. In the second row, a double crochet is knitted over all the columns of the first row, and three air loops are knitted between them. In the third row, three columns, five air loops and three columns (the first column is knitted without a crochet) are knitted into the first arch twice in subsequent arches. In this way, knit to the end of the row, where you should have one arch.

    First, you will need to tie individual stars, the number of which will determine the height of your boots. For example, for short boots, four stars are enough. To make the bootleg, the stars need to be connected together in a circular manner. After that, you can start knitting the top of the boots. To do this, you need to circle your foot on paper. You also need to measure the lift height. For the boots to be neat and without wrinkles, the circumference of the sole should be two centimeters less than the top of the boots.

    You will need one sprocket for the top of the front of the shoe, only for it in the third row you need to knit two single crochets and four air loops into all arches.

    To tie the toe, cast on a chain four centimeters long. On the sides of the shoe, knit the pattern, evenly adding loops until the width of the canvas reaches fifteen centimeters. The toe of the boot should be seven centimeters long.

    When you knit the last row, instead of three central patterns, knit one air loop and two single crochets, then connect the toe with an asterisk using two arches. When the height of the sides reaches six centimeters in the middle of every second row, the sprockets must be connected to three arches. When you have three arches left, continue knitting straight, not knitting four centimeters to the heel. These four centimeters need to be knitted across. You need to connect the details of the boot with each other with single crochets and single crochets. Finished boots will look better if they are starched.

    Those for whom knitted boots with patterns seem like a daunting task can try to knit original boots based on old shoes.


    They are made completely simple, and thanks to the rigid sole, the appearance of such boots will not be spoiled by either prolonged wear or regular washing.

    To knit such light fishnet boots, you will need: ballet shoes or slip-ons with rubber soles (the color of the shoes must be selected in accordance with the color of future boots), one hundred grams of yarn, a large needle and a hook.

    First, you need to sheathe the base - the shoes are round, and try to place the chain stitch (also called a chain) as close to the sole as possible. After that, you need to start crocheting with double crochets, which are knitted round in each of the links of the chain stitch. Tie the base tightly so that it looks completely tied with yarn. If necessary, in certain places, you can add and subtract loops. In this way, you will need to knit about eight rows.

    When tying the toe and heel of the base, instead of the double crochets, you will need to knit the double crochet columns. After that, you will need to knit a pipe with an openwork pattern, which will be the boot shaft. The finished boot must be sewn onto the tied shoe. The top of the boot can be decorated with a beautiful border, and to prevent the boots from slipping, the top of the border can be narrowed a little. When the boots are ready, they need to be washed and stiffened. To do this, after washing, soak the boots in a solution of water and PVA glue in a two to one ratio.

    How to knit boots with knitting needles step by step

    A neat and delicate model of these boots will be good for the home. But if you wish, you can also knit a product for the street. By adding good insulation and an outdoor sole.

    For work you will need:

    • pink yarn based on 50% wool;
    • knitting needles number 4;
    • synthetic leather.

    Pigtail pattern

    The pigtail pattern has 18 stitches. To create it, you will need additional knitting needles (they will help transfer the criss-cross loops). It would also be nice to get special markers, this will save you from constantly counting loops between crosses. So the first row is p3 / pet, k6 / pet, p3 / pet, and k6 / pet. So knit constantly, but in every 10th row (it is counted along with the purl rows, and in the diagram only the front rows) do the crossing according to the pattern.

    Stage: outsole

    They took a leather substitute and drew a sole on it. We added cm at the back and 2 cm at the toe. Circled and cut out. Next, the sample was tied with garter stitch needles. We calculated how many loops are required for the width of the foot. We typed the necessary set with knitting needles and estimated how many additions would need to be made for the widest part of the foot. Evaluated the layout and added length and width as needed. We tied the soles of two parts and put them aside.

    Important! Cutting out small fleece soles and stitching them onto the knitted soles will make the boots softer and warmer.

    Stage: toe

    For the toe, select the middle 7 loops on the toe and start knitting along the pattern of the canvas. Knit rows and at the same time picks up the loops from the side of the sole. This will create an extension. The pattern will be added gradually. In total, there are three patterns on the toe and only 6 braids. They tied it up to the middle of the foot and stopped.

    Stage: side surfaces

    We estimated how many more rapports can be made and typed the required number of loops on the remaining side of the sole with knitting needles. Next, knitting will be in a circle. Observe the pattern of the canvas and reach the desired height. Close the loops.

    Stage: assembly

    The assembly of such a model consists in neatly sewing the leather substitute to the knitted part. To make the leather stronger along the edge, you can pre-sew on a typewriter and make a good overlock. The threads should be in the color of the leather substitute.

    For a street model, it is better to use a rubber sole. The knitted product is first sewn to it, and then glue is passed along the side surfaces. This approach can guarantee good adhesion. Before stitching the product, you can do it with a special tool of the fool on the sides of the rubber sole. The threads that need to be fastened together must be very strong.

    Important! The thread will look elegant to match the boots with rubber soles, but you can take it to match the colors of the sole itself.

    The model is ready. There are several ways to decorate. This can be done using large beads. Beads look good on a knitted product. Tassels and various pom-poms with strings are not prohibited. A good field is for imagination. Try making these adorable boots with your own hands.

    When did the boots appear? According to archaeological data, the appearance of shoes dates back about 25-30 thousand years ago in North America. There are also few specimens found later in ancient Egypt, Africa.

    In those days, footwear was highly dependent on climatic conditions. In hot countries, the Greeks, Romans and Egyptians of antiquity wore mostly sandals, while the northern peoples preferred warm leather shoes and boots.

    The Scythians preferred soft, narrow and high leather boots into which they tucked their pants. They resembled a stocking and were attached to the leg with special straps. Such items were decorated with embroidery and fur. At that time, both women and men wore boots, while women's models were with short tops and were made of red leather. This color was considered the most beautiful. Often they were embroidered with ornamental patterns.

    In Europe, boots were first mentioned in the 15th century. They served primarily men's shoes riding. They were very long, above the model's hips. During the time of the French king Louis XIV, over the knee boots, which had square toes, high heels and spurs, were very popular. In the middle of the 18th century, bright and sharp-nosed models became fashionable. By the 19th century, it was gradually replaced by the popularity of low boots trimmed with fur.

    Like many other things, boots at the very beginning were an indicator of a person's social stage and level of wealth. For example, in Russia, only the upper classes sported in morocco boots, while ordinary people on my feet were bast shoes and pistons. During the reign of Peter I, the popularity of boots became much less, but by the end of the 19th - beginning of the 20th centuries, almost all men in Russia wore boots. In the female version, there was a shortened boot and trim in red morocco or cloth. The twentieth century was also marked by the creation of an asymmetric insole that repeated the outlines of the foot; before that, shoes were not divided into right and left boots.

    The next step is the choice of threads. Everything will depend on what season you will knit boots for. If you want to make tight boots for fall or spring, use a yarn from a mixture of wool and acrylic. The latter should be larger, it is due to the artificial acrylic component that the product will be thornless, pleasant to wear and durable. For summer models, choose cotton or blended threads with the addition of the same acrylic, viscose. Lightweight and breathable, these threads are perfect for warm weather, and the legs will feel comfortable in them.

    How to make pom poms

    To create pom-poms, you need two cardboard circles. They need to cut out the central round part and a small piece along the radius.

    Fold the circles so that all the cut out parts match. Now we begin to wind the thread without breaking it off the ball. The larger and tighter the winding, the fluffier and more magnificent the pompom will turn out. When you find a sufficient number of turns, you need to cut the wound threads along the circle with scissors. Now you need to slightly separate one cardboard from the other, place a piece of thread in the hole formed. Now we tie it around a bundle of threads, level the cut ends and remove the cardboard. Shake it and get a cute pompom.
